Warning Signs You Need Condo Water Damage Restoration
Catching water damage early is key to minimizing its impact and cost. Ignoring small signs can lead to significant structural problems and health hazards. Be aware of what to look for in your condo. Early detection saves you money and headaches.
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away
A persistent, musty smell, especially in closets or corners, often indicates hidden moisture. This is a common sign of developing mold. Addressing it promptly prevents serious indoor air quality issues.
Visible Water Stains or Discoloration
Yellow or brown stains on ceilings or walls are clear indicators of water intrusion. Don’t repaint over them without addressing the source. These stains show underlying moisture problems.
Peeling or Bubbling Paint or Wallpaper
When paint or wallpaper starts to peel or bubble, it means moisture is trapped behind it. This often occurs near plumbing or in bathrooms. It’s a sign of structural compromise.
Soft or Spongy Flooring
If your carpet feels damp or your laminate or vinyl flooring feels soft and spongy, there’s likely water trapped underneath. This can lead to subfloor damage. Watch for uneven or soft spots.
Increased Humidity Levels
If your condo feels unusually humid, even with air conditioning running, there could be a hidden water source. High humidity encourages mold growth. Monitor your indoor humidity levels.
Sounds of Dripping or Running Water
Hearing unexplained dripping or running water, especially when fixtures aren’t in use, points to a leak. It could be from a neighbor’s unit or your own plumbing. Listen for unusual water sounds.
Condo Water Damage Restoration vs. DIY: When To Call a Professional
| Situation | DIY? | Call a Pro? | Why |
|---|---|---|---|
| Minor spill on tile floor (less than 1 sq ft) | Yes | No | Easily wiped up and dried with towels. |
| Leaky faucet causing a small puddle under the sink | Yes | No | Can be temporarily managed, but a plumber is needed for repair. |
| Water stain on ceiling from a neighbor’s shower | No | Yes | Requires specialized drying techniques and coordination with building management. |
| Flooding from a burst pipe affecting carpet and drywall | No | Yes | Needs professional extraction, drying, and potential mold prevention. |
| Sewage backup into your unit | Absolutely Not | Yes | Extremely hazardous; requires specialized containment and sanitation. |
| Water damage after a sprinkler system malfunction | No | Yes | Extensive saturation needs professional equipment for complete drying and structural integrity. |

What kind of equipment do you use for drying?
We use industrial-grade dehumidifiers, air movers, and sometimes specialized equipment like thermal cameras to detect hidden moisture. These tools are far more powerful than anything available for rent. They ensure a deeper, faster drying process.
How can I prevent water damage in my condo?
Regular maintenance is key. Check for leaks under sinks, around toilets, and near appliances. Ensure your building’s plumbing is up-to-date. Knowing the signs of potential issues helps prevent costly emergencies and maintains your home.
